* [PATCH] net: ethernet: mscc: ocelot_board: Add of_node_put() before return

Each iteration of for_each_available_child_of_node puts the previous
node, but in the case of a return from the middle of the loop, there is
no put, thus causing a memory leak. Hence add an of_node_put before the
return in two places.
Issue found with Coccinelle.

 drivers/net/ethernet/mscc/ocelot_board.c | 5 ++++-
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/mscc/ocelot_board.c b/drivers/net/ethernet/mscc/ocelot_board.c
index 58bde1a9eacb..2451d4a96490 100644
--- a/drivers/net/ethernet/mscc/ocelot_board.c
+++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/mscc/ocelot_board.c
@@ -291,8 +291,10 @@ static int mscc_ocelot_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 			continue;
 
 		err = ocelot_probe_port(ocelot, port, regs, phy);
-		if (err)
+		if (err) {
+			of_node_put(portnp);
 			return err;
+		}
 
 		phy_mode = of_get_phy_mode(portnp);
 		if (phy_mode < 0)
@@ -318,6 +320,7 @@ static int mscc_ocelot_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
 			dev_err(ocelot->dev,
 				"invalid phy mode for port%d, (Q)SGMII only\n",
 				port);
+			of_node_put(portnp);
 			return -EINVAL;
 		}
